Information Gain / Scientific Insight: Active ingredients like peptides and copper complexes are highly sensitive to pH variations and oxidation. Conventional blending techniques often degrade these actives during manufacturing. Standard-setting OEM/ODM factories utilize advanced nitrogen-shielded emulsification alongside cold-process filling lines to preserve molecular structural integrity and guarantee a stable shelf-life of 24–36 months.

Localized Application & Global Dermocosmetic Requirements

Different markets have distinct skin care challenges, driven by unique environmental climates, genetics, and local regulatory rules. Successful brands avoid one-size-fits-all products and instead focus on targeted, localized formulations:

🇪🇺

North America & Europe

High demand for Clean Beauty compliance, vegan certification, and mineral-based SPF protections. Popular products include peptide-infused barrier creams and non-comedogenic hydrating agents for highly sensitive skin.

🇯🇵

Asia-Pacific Region

Strong consumer focus on skin brightening, hyperpigmentation treatments, and lightweight, fast-absorbing texture profiles (like Snail Mucin, Centella Asiatica, and watery gel sunscreens) suitable for high humidity.

🇦🇪

Middle East & Latin America

Focus on oil control, pore-minimizing formulations, and soothing acne patches. Consumers face high UV indexes and extreme temperatures, requiring strong protection and intensive skin-calming treatments.

What makes a formula officially "Dermatologist-Recommended"?
To achieve "Dermatologist-Recommended" status, a formulation must undergo clinical safety testing (such as Repeat Insult Patch Tests - HRIPT) and be formally evaluated and validated by certified dermatologists. The formula should prioritize hypoallergenic, non-comedogenic, and skin-barrier-compatible ingredients while avoiding common irritants like synthetic fragrances, harsh sulfates, and denatured alcohols.
